Genetic Lineage and Phenotypic Expectations
A widely reported lineage for Modified Mints is GMO (Chem D x GSC/Forum) crossed with SinMint Cookies (GSC x Blue Power). This blend stacks two resin-forward families known for dense calyxes and thick trichome blankets, traits prized for both visual appeal and solventless pressing. The genetic center-of-gravity skews indica, which shows up as broad leaves, medium internodes, and stout, stackable colas.
From GMO, expect garlic-fuel undertones, strong narcotic body effects, and an extraction-friendly trichome head size. From SinMint Cookies, anticipate minty-sweet cookie dough, a euphoric mental lift, and slightly lighter, more confectionary aromatics. The best phenotypes strike a balance: mint and cookie notes up front, with savory garlic-gas beneath, and a smooth, creamy finish.

Appearance and Bud Structure
Modified Mints tends to produce chunky, golf-ball to torpedo-shaped buds with tight calyx stacking and low leaf-to-flower ratios. Colors range from forest green to deep olive with frequent purple accents, particularly when night temperatures drop by 8–10°F during late flower. Fiery orange pistils weave through a heavy frosting of glandular trichomes that give the flowers a sugary, almost sandblasted sheen.
On the stem, plants exhibit a sturdy, medium-height frame with thick lateral branching and modest internodes, ideal for topping and screen-of-green. Colas grow dense and resinous, so airflow management is crucial to ward off Botrytis in humid rooms. With proper pruning, the canopy forms a uniform sea of hard, glinting tops that photograph beautifully and trim efficiently.
Under magnification, trichome heads often appear bulbous and well-formed, a direct boon for solventless extraction. Expect a mix of cloudy and amber heads at peak maturity, with calyxes swelling noticeably over the final 10–14 days. This ripeness window increases the cultivar’s bag appeal: swollen calyxes, slick resin rails, and vibrant color contrasts that satisfy both connoisseurs and casual shoppers.

Cultivation Guide: Environment, Training, and Nutrition
Modified Mints grows with a medium height and sturdy branching, responding well to topping, low-stress training, and screen-of-green. Aim for a flat, even canopy to avoid oversized top colas that can trap humidity and invite bud rot. Because buds finish dense and resinous, prioritize airflow with oscillating fans above and below canopy level.
Vegetative conditions of 75–80°F (24–27°C) and 60–65% RH with a VPD near 0.8–1.0 kPa foster vigorous growth. In flower, target 74–78°F (23–26°C) by day and 66–70°F (19–21°C) by night, with 50–55% RH in weeks 1–2, 45–50% RH in weeks 3–6, and 40–45% RH in the final two weeks. This humidity ramp helps prevent Botrytis in late flower while preserving terpene integrity.
Lighting at 700–900 PPFD in mid-flower is a strong starting point, with many growers pushing 900–1,050 PPFD on CO2-enriched rooms. Maintain a daily light integral (DLI) around 35–45 mol/m²/day during peak bloom for robust development. In soil, steer pH to 6.2–6.8; in hydro/coco, aim for 5.8–6.0 for optimal nutrient uptake.
Nutrient-wise, Modified Mints enjoys a stable base with slightly elevated calcium and magnesium, especially in coco. Peak EC commonly lands around 1.8–2.2 mS/cm (roughly 900–1,100 ppm on a 500 scale) in weeks 3–6 of flower, then taper nitrogen in the final three weeks to encourage clean burn and optimal flavor. Keep an eye on potassium and phosphorus for strong calyx swell, but avoid overdriving PK, which can mute terps.
Flowering Management, IPM, and Ripeness Indicators
Reported flowering time centers around 60–65 days, with some phenos running to day 70 for maximum swell. This aligns with mint-related lines like Double Mint, which Leafly notes finishes in a punctual 63 days with generous resin output ideal for extraction. Growers often find Modified Mints hits peak quality when harvested as trichomes are predominantly cloudy with 5–15% amber.
Defoliation should be measured but consistent: remove large fan leaves that cast heavy shadow two weeks before the flip, then lightly prune around day 21 and day 42. The goal is to open airflow routes and expose secondary sites without overstripping, which can stress resin production. Support heavy branches with trellis layers or stakes to prevent mechanical damage late in bloom.
Integrated pest management should be proactive due to the dense, sugary flowers. Introduce predatory mites early in veg and after the flip if warranted, and maintain cleanliness with regular leaf inspections and targeted canopy sprays during veg only. Monitor for powdery mildew in regions with high ambient humidity; adjust RH and airflow at the first sign of trouble.
Harvest, Drying, and Curing
Harvest at first light or after a long dark period to preserve volatile aromatics. A whole-plant hang at 60°F (15.5°C) and 60% RH for 10–14 days—the classic 60/60 approach—helps lock in mint brightness and avoid hay notes. Gentle air movement and darkness are critical to protecting trichomes and terpenes.
Once stems snap rather than bend, buck down and jar cure at 58–62% RH with daily burps for the first week, then weekly thereafter. Aim for water activity between 0.55 and 0.62 to reduce microbial risk while keeping texture supple. A 3–5 week cure is the sweet spot for flavor polish; GMO-heavy phenos can continue improving out to 6–8 weeks.
For solventless, fresh-frozen runs capture Modified Mints’ mint top-note with excellent fidelity. Many mints and GMO-related cultivars press well; Double Mint is specifically cited by Leafly as a perfect strain for extraction due to generous resin production, a trait that often extends to Modified Mints. Cold room processing and 25–159 micron pulls let you tune texture and flavor expression for different SKUs.
